Amy Mulligan was named the University of Michigan women's basketball director of operations in 2012.
Mulligan enters the operations field after spending almost ten seasons spearheading the media relations efforts of several women's basketball programs.
Prior to joining the staff at U-M, Mulligan served an assistant athletics media relations director at Virginia since October 2007. As the primary media relations contact for the Cavalier women's basketball and women's lacrosse programs, Mulligan was responsible for writing and editing media guides in addition to writing game recaps, news releases, game notes, game programs and feature stories.
She also coordinated media interviews between student-athletes, coaches, staff in response to requests from the local and national media.
Mulligan also assisted with the media relations efforts for the Cavalier football team and served as the editor of the game day program.
Mulligan joined the UVA staff after two years as an assistant director of athletic communications at St. John's University in Queens, N.Y. While at St. John's, she worked with the women's basketball along side Kim Barnes Arico. Before joining the Red Storm, she was an assistant media relations director at her alma mater, the University of Maryland, for two years.
She was the media contact for the Terrapin volleyball, men's and women's track and field and softball programs while assisting with the publicity efforts for the men's basketball program, including serving as the editor for the game day program.
Prior to her work in public relations, Mulligan worked at both WRC-TV NBC 4 in Washington, D.C., and the Capital-Gazette Newspaper in Annapolis, Md. Mulligan is a 2003 graduate of Maryland where she earned a bachelor of arts in journalism with a minor in government and politics. She is a native of Annapolis, Md.
